DAS-QSO-INAH (1.001 g) was added to 50 ml of a l/15 M phosphate buffer, pH 7.4 which was prepared with D,O instead of H,O. This suspen- sion was stirred constantly at 1000 rpm at 37°C. Each aliquot sample (5 ml) was withdrawn after 3, 8, 13,18, 23 and 28 days and replaced by the same volume of the dissolution fluid. After 3 ml was taken from each sample and freeze-dried, the total released content of INAH was calculated from the weight and its contained nitrogen ratio. The property of INAH skelton release was checked by NMR under the similar condition where DAS-QSO-INAH (2.004 g) stirred in the above phosphate buffer, pH 7.4 (100 ml) at 1000 rpm and at 37°C. Aliquot samples (5 ml) were withdrawn at 3, 6, 9, 12, 15 and 33 days and the buffer (5 ml) was supplied after each sampling. D,O buffer (0.2 ml) containing methanol (0.79 mg) was added as a standard in 1 ml of each sample. The molar ratio of INAH skelton protons to methyl protons of methanol gave the content of INAH skeltons. However, this calculated value was used for comparison with the estimation by weight and nitrogen ratio because it was difficult to identify released compounds completely. The released compounds were estimated by employing the TLC method following a similar operation in which DAS-QSO-INAH (400 mg) was added to 20 ml of a l/15 M phosphate buffer, pH 7.4 and stirred at 1000 rpm at 37°C. Aliquot samples were withdrawn at the appropriate time intervals and used for TLC, while the same volume of dissolution fluid was supplied after each sampling. INAH (2 mg/ml), INA (2.1 mg/ml) and INAA (2.1 mg/ml) were prepared as standards. Ten drops of all samples were placed on a TLC plate with 2/l (v/v) C,H,0H/CHC13. Concerning intact INAH, a similar experiment was carried out under the same conditions except that INAH (400 mg) was used instead of DAS-QSO-INAH (400 mg). Aliquot samples were checked by TLC. The fluorescence technique and ninhydrin reaction were used for detection. |
